Output e33e62d4bc96a888c7a31685eaded1b5cae79212ff52b29ebbf08f3e8d2cee6f:0

value
8659979
script pubkey
OP_0 OP_PUSHBYTES_32 b8a4f6ee6f95b3e314f76037f374941518f0b5b770ef2969866aeffd66476202
address
bc1qhzj0dmn0jke7x98hvqmlxay5z5v0pddhwrhjj6vxdthl6ej8vgpqff9a53
transaction
e33e62d4bc96a888c7a31685eaded1b5cae79212ff52b29ebbf08f3e8d2cee6f
spent
true